In Gulbenes novads, Latvia, precipitation exhibits a clear seasonal pattern throughout the year. Winter months, particularly January and February, see relatively low rainfall, averaging 38 mm (1.5 in) each month. As spring unfolds, March experiences a slight increase in precipitation to 48 mm (1.9 in), leading into April with similar levels. The transition to summer brings a noticeable rise in rainfall, peaking in August, which records an average of 104 mm (4.1 in), marking it as the wettest month of the year.
The frequency of precipitation days also reflects these seasonal changes, with winter months averaging around 10 days of rainfall. As spring progresses, there is a slight increase in rainy days, culminating in July and August where rain occurs on average 13 to 14 days each month. Following this peak, early autumn in September and October maintains considerable precipitation levels at 70 mm (2.7 in) and 71 mm (2.8 in), respectively, before tapering off again in the late fall and winter months. This pattern highlights the contrasting weather dynamics that Gulbenes novads experiences throughout the year.

In Gulbenes novads, Latvia, daylight duration exhibits a pronounced seasonal rhythm, marked by significant changes throughout the year. January begins with just 7 hours of daylight, underscoring the long, dark winter months. This begins to increase in February to 9 hours, and further extends as spring approaches, with March offering 11 hours. By April, the duration rises notably to 14 hours, and May sees even more light, with 16 hours, signalling the advancement toward the summer solstice.
The height of summer brings the longest days, with both June and July basking in 17 hours of daylight, providing ample opportunity for outdoor activities. As summer wanes and autumn arrives, daylight begins to decrease, dropping to 15 hours in August, and continuing its decline to 12 hours in September. The transition into fall results in 10 hours in October, with winter's return in November and December yielding only 8 hours and a mere 6 hours of daylight, respectively. This cyclical variation highlights the stark contrasts in daylight experienced in Gulbenes novads, affecting both daily life and seasonal activities.
